Transaction 6676aabd65180a3a13ab33c8d7995cffa36db82779d4aa34982e6d816109648b
1 Input
1 Output
-
6676aabd65180a3a13ab33c8d7995cffa36db82779d4aa34982e6d816109648b:0
- value
- 298648
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b9810b68f58d5dfb2a49a20e8e885116ecdb6e0
- address
- bc1qrwvppd50tr2alv4yngsw36y9z9hvmdhqrvr33n